“Request the City Manager have the Traffic Engineer investigate placing a left turn arrow from Rogers Street into Oakland Street.”

________________________________________________________________________

                  

Please be advised that I have been in contact with Jeff Gomes, Transportation Engineer, regarding the motion mentioned above.  Jeff stated that he visited the site in question and made some conclusions.  A left-turn arrow at this location (which would provide a protected movement) would require a left-turn lane.  Already existing is a right-turn lane for traveling onto Boylston Street as well as a shared lane for through/left lane for through traffic along Rogers Street (Route 38) towards Tewksbury and left-turning traffic into Oakland Square.

 

To be able to ascertain the feasibility of installing a left-turn arrow from Rogers Street into Oakland Square, a traffic study needs to be performed.  The traffic study will determine the travel demand for each movement and if a left-turn lane is required.  Jeff Gomes will perform the required traffic study next week and follow up with a report.
